Git & Github 명령어

정현석·2020년 11월 6일
0

git hub 에서 clone하여 받은 디렉토리로 연결 되어 관리합니다.

명령어
git remote add origin 주소 # 저장소 지정
git remote -v # 저장소 확인
git branch # branch 조회
git branch feature/hyun # branch 생성
git checkout branch feature/hyun # branch 변경

git status # git 상태 확인
git add . # git add (. 으로 하면 변경된 전체 파일)
ex) add 후 status 하면 new file : .. 등 변경사항 출력됨(순간저장)
git commit -m # 한줄만 작성
ex) 자세하게 작성하려면 git commit 만 하면 됩니다
키워드 Add: 불라불라...추가, 변경 등등 한 후 :wq 저장

git log # 내가 한 로그 출력
git push origin featuer/hyun # origin에 push
git merge master # branch 상태 실행, master 정보를 불러옴

tig 설치 시 해당 git의 로그 상태 확인

			   pull request(merge)
remote (origin) <원격 웹의 github> 	   ◀︎ git push origin
▼						featuer/branch , master 
▼							   ▲
▼						 remote (featuer/branch)
▼					  	 코드리뷰, 코멘트, 수정 후 
▼master 에 먼저 동기화    	 			  	   ▲
▼					  	 git add . , git commit
▼git pull origin master(main)
*최신으로 동기화(master)*					   ▲
local <나의 컴퓨터>(master)	▼▼  
                  git merge master    		  	   ▲
 				(featuer/branch)  ▶︎▶︎
  • 가장 먼저 로컬에서 코드 작성 후 파일을 branch로 git add . , git commit 한 뒤 remote의 featuer/branch 에서 코드리뷰, 코멘트, 수정 등을 거친 후 등록한다.
  • 그 후 git push origin (featuer/branch, master) 을 하여
    git hub의 저장소에서 merge하여 remote origin 에 버전을 다르게 하여 저장이 된다.
profile
기록하는 벨로그

0개의 댓글